java_library support for building headers-only

Flag for java_library modules to build just the Turbine headers and
skip building an impl jar.

Test: go test java
Bug: 289776578
Change-Id: Iad0babf951710476bc32df93c25d17065a14ab84

+	// If compiling headers then compile them and skip the rest
+	if j.properties.Headers_only {
+		if srcFiles.HasExt(".kt") {
+			ctx.ModuleErrorf("Compiling headers_only with .kt not supported")
+		}
+		if ctx.Config().IsEnvFalse("TURBINE_ENABLED") || disableTurbine {
+			ctx.ModuleErrorf("headers_only is enabled but Turbine is disabled.")
+		}
+
+		_, j.headerJarFile =
+			j.compileJavaHeader(ctx, uniqueJavaFiles, srcJars, deps, flags, jarName,
+				extraCombinedJars)
+		if ctx.Failed() {
+			return
+		}
+
+		ctx.SetProvider(JavaInfoProvider, JavaInfo{
+			HeaderJars:                     android.PathsIfNonNil(j.headerJarFile),
+			TransitiveLibsHeaderJars:       j.transitiveLibsHeaderJars,
+			TransitiveStaticLibsHeaderJars: j.transitiveStaticLibsHeaderJars,
+			AidlIncludeDirs:                j.exportAidlIncludeDirs,
+			ExportedPlugins:                j.exportedPluginJars,
+			ExportedPluginClasses:          j.exportedPluginClasses,
+			ExportedPluginDisableTurbine:   j.exportedDisableTurbine,
+		})
+
+		j.outputFile = j.headerJarFile
+		return
+	}
